Parliament Speaker participates in IPU's meetings
[24/05/2021 06:08]
ADEN-SABA
Parliament Speaker Sultan al-Barakani has participated in the 142nd Meeting of the General Assembly of the Inter-Parliamentary Union supposedly held in the period between 24 and 28 of this May.

In the speech he delivered in the first session of the meetings, al-Barakani expressed appreciation to the IPU for dealing responsibly with Yemen's issue and support to the internationally-recognized government and its stance against violations committed by Houthi terrorist militia against a number of Yemeni parliamentarians.

He pointed out to Houthi militia's crimes against all Yemeni people and issuing death verdicts against 46 parliamentarians.

He touched upon humanitarian situations in Yemen over Houthi militia's triggered war, the militia rejection to respond to all international peace initiatives and suffering of Yemeni people over corona pandemic.
